Once the parameters are promoted to spacetime-dependent background fields, such adiabatic phases are described by Wess-Zumino-Witten (WZW) and similar terms. In the presence of symmetries, there are also quantized invariants capturing generalized Thouless pumps. Consideration of these terms provides constraints on the phase diagram of many-body systems, implying the existence of gapless points in the phase diagram which are stable for topological reasons.
